Nigeria News Update: Key Developments
In Abuja news, the FCT Police Command confirmed the passing of ex-Comptroller General David Shikfu Parradang under mysterious circumstances in a hotel. Meanwhile, President Bola Tinubu appointed Shamseldeen Babatunde Ogunjimi as the new Accountant General, effective March 2025, coinciding with the retirement of the incumbent, Oluwatoyin Madehin. In Lagos news, the All Progressives Congress asserted that the resignation of Speaker Mudashiru Obasa was not part of the Lagos House of Assembly leadership settlement. Obasa engaged in a reconciliation meeting to mend differences with colleagues. On the economy front, the Naira’s depreciation impacts Lagos residents as it slipped against the dollar both in the parallel and foreign exchange markets.
